Contribution and experience
Philip is an experienced leader of large businesses, having held both executive and non-executive roles, including in the energy sector. As Chair, Philip cultivates a culture of openness, transparency and honesty in which constructive debate and challenge occurs and in which all directors contribute fully. His responsibilities at Drax include Board composition and succession, Board governance and stakeholder engagement.
He was previously CEO of International Power plc, having formerly been CFO. Prior to this he held a senior operational position at Invensys plc and was CFO at Siebe plc. As a non-executive, he was previously Chair of Kier Group plc, the Senior Independent Director at Wm Morrison Supermarkets plc, Chair of Global Power Generation and a member of the boards of Talen Energy Corporation, PPL, Meggitt plc and Wincanton plc.
Philip is a Fellow of the Institute of Chartered Accountants and has an MA from Cambridge University.

Clare has extensive experience in public affairs, communications and stakeholder relations. Before joining Drax, Clare worked at Heathrow, the world’s third busiest airport, where she was Director of Corporate Affairs for six years. Clare’s previous experience also includes roles as Director of Communications at both the Ministry of Justice and E.ON.
